A local church has a brand new look in downtown Topeka.

St. Joseph Catholic Church held a mass of thanksgiving Sunday morning along with dedicating the church's new alter.

The historic St. Joseph church restoration project totaled nearly 7.2 million dollars.

The church replaced artwork, lighting, flooring and every corner of the sanctuary was restored.

One of the most striking features was the paintings on the sanctuary's ceiling, depicting biblical stories.

"I think more importantly today is a celebration of renewal of Faith and the living stones of the people of this congregation. To appreciate the artwork and be inspired by the artwork, the work of the artists whether its through paintings, whether its through woodwork, whether it's through the stained-glass, so much to admire and so much to inspire," Rev. Tim Haberkorn said.

The restoration project took over six years to complete.
